Socialisation

Black German Shepherds are loyal companions that love to bond with their families and love the company of children. They also make excellent guard dogs, capable of stopping intruders from entering their homes.

They do best in homes that have lots of space for physical exercise and mental stimulation. They are prone to becoming discontent and annoyed if left alone for a long period of time and could cause destructive behavior. Therefore, they are not suitable for small homes with no large backyards.

Due to their impulsive nature They require a firm and consistent leader who can set clear boundaries from a young age. Positive reinforcement will enable them to thrive and develop a rewarding relationship with their owner.

Because of their intelligence They are a breeze to train. They are incredibly friendly and are responsive to training sessions, making them ideal candidate for police and military dogs, obedience dogs, and disability aid dogs. Like all German Shepherds Black German Shepherds require lots of exercise and interaction. You can help them stay healthy and happy by taking them on some walks or runs every day. In addition, engaging them in stimulating activities such as engaging games and routines for training will keep their mind sharp.

Black German Shepherds can suffer from some of the same health issues as other German Shepherds, such as elbow and hip dysplasia arthritis, respiratory issues and dental infections. These issues can be treated by buying them from breeders that prioritize the health of their dogs.

Health care

German Shepherds are smart and fast-learning dogs that excel in obedience and dog training that is task-oriented. Their keen sense of smell and the ability to perform in stressful situations make them ideal for law enforcement and military missions. Their empathetic qualities also make them great service dogs. They can help people with everyday tasks and offer emotional support.

A black German shepherd is an great addition to any family, but in particular families with children of all age groups. They get along well with kids as long as they're properly socialized and trained. They are able to protect property and family members as guard dogs.

Like other breeds like other breeds, black German Shepherds require proper nutrition and veterinary attention. Choose high-quality dog food designed to meet the dietary needs of large breeds, and make sure that it has plenty of protein and essential nutrients to ensure healthy growth. This can reduce the risk of certain health issues, such as hip and elbow dysplasia and bloat, which are more common in larger breeds.

Regular veterinary check-ups are essential, as they can detect potential problems before they become severe. It is also a good idea for you to invest in pet-insurance for your black German Shepherd. This will pay for veterinary treatment as well as other unexpected expenses, like lost or stolen pets.

This breed is susceptible to a variety of health issues, such as elbow and hip dysplasias, pancreatic disease as well as heart disease and eye problems. Exercise

52526780752_05caa47e32_h-1024x772.jpgBlack German Shepherds are a classy variation of the breed. They stand out with their lustrous, all-black coat ranging in color from glossy jet black to deep charcoal. The striking hue of these dogs, which was caused by a recessive mutation in the gene rather than through selective breeding, gives them a sense of class and mystique.
